Paris, October 30, 2018 – For the re-launch of services in France, Gulf Air has chosen Aero Cargo in France to represent their Cargo activities. From Paris (CDG) to their hub in Bahrain (BAH) and an ever increasing network beyond, Aero Cargo will sell priority high-yield cargo (Express, Mail, Pharma & PER).
